http://ryanishungry.com/

It has little videos about their vermicomposting attempts, papercrete (paper + concrete), a guy who is doing permaculture outside his apartment (wow), growing food instead of grass on lawns and lots of other stuff.

I liked them and I hope you to enjoy them too.
